The Spatial Organization of The Industrial Settlement of Keelung Fishing Port During The Japanese Colonial Period
碩士 === 國立臺北藝術大學 === 建築與文化資產研究所 === 107 === The Keelung fishery industry originated from the Sanshawan Fishing Port based in Keelung Inner Harbor. Due to the natrual limit of development, The Taiwan Governor-General decided building a new, complete fishing port “Keelung Fishing Port” in Bachimen. Kee...
